Bit more info on MJ Joyce:
The Hampden was captured intact and later flown to Germany for evaluation.
F/O P.D. Tunstall PoW; Sgt A.E. Murdock PoW; Sgt M.J. Joyce PoW; Sgt W.J. Brook PoW; (also reported as W.J.Brock).
Sgt W.J. Brook was interned in Camps L1/L6/357. PoW No.729 with Sgt A.E. Murdock, PoW No.225.
Sgt M.J. Joyce (an Irish National) was held in Dulag Luft, where he collaborated with the enemy. 'Escaped' to UK 1942. Died in Ireland 1976.
F/O P.D. Tunstall in Camps L1/06B/04C, PoW No.258.
